Transaction 7ca66ca6074d6c88a267979182f7123ecf49235524861953cef1dedb662c6e57
1 Input
1 Output
-
7ca66ca6074d6c88a267979182f7123ecf49235524861953cef1dedb662c6e57:0
- value
- 51318918
- script pubkey
- OP_0 OP_PUSHBYTES_20 06a3937354e9f2546ac1c14d015d628a4ebc927e
- address
- bc1qq63exu65a8e9g6kpc9xszhtz3f8teyn78nqyw7